Q: Is 21,462,120 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 21,462,120 is not a prime number.

Why is 21,462,120 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 21462120 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 8 9 10 12 15 18 20 24 30 36 40 45 60 72 90 120 180 360 59,617 119,234 178,851 238,468 298,085 357,702 476,936 536,553 596,170 715,404 894,255 1,073,106 1,192,340 1,430,808 1,788,510 2,146,212 2,384,680 2,682,765 3,577,020 4,292,424 5,365,530 7,154,040 10,731,060 and 21,462,120, with no remainder.

Since 21,462,120 cannot be divided by just 1 and 21,462,120, it is not a prime number.
